Skocz do zawartości
  • 👋 Witaj na MPCForum!

    Przeglądasz forum jako gość, co oznacza, że wiele świetnych funkcji jest jeszcze przed Tobą! 😎

    • Pełny dostęp do działów i ukrytych treści
    • Możliwość pisania i odpowiadania w tematach
    • System prywatnych wiadomości
    • Zbieranie reputacji i rozwijanie swojego profilu
    • Członkostwo w jednej z największych społeczności graczy

    👉 Dołączenie zajmie Ci mniej niż minutę – a zyskasz znacznie więcej!

    Zarejestruj się teraz

Hamak. Konto nie chce się zalogować.


Rekomendowane odpowiedzi

Opublikowano

Witam, włączyłem hamaka na plikach Caside i niestety nie mogę się zalogować. Gdy wpisuje w serwerimfo koncowke normalną wtedy piszę "zalogujesz się na serwer..." i nic, gdy zmieniam na 100 wyskakuje błąd. Być może zle wpisałem w rootach. 

 

 

import locale
def BuildServerList(orderList):
retMarkAddrDict = {}
retAuthAddrDict = {}
retRegion0 = {}
 
ridx = 1
for region, auth, mark, channels in orderList:
cidx = 1
channelDict = {}
for channel in channels:
key = ridx * 10 + cidx
channel['key'] = key
channelDict[cidx] = channel
cidx += 1
 
region['channel'] = channelDict
 
retRegion0[ridx] = region
retAuthAddrDict[ridx] = auth
retMarkAddrDict[ridx*10] = mark
ridx += 1
 
return retRegion0, retAuthAddrDict, retMarkAddrDict
if locale.IsEUROPE():
STATE_NONE = '...'
 
STATE_DICT = {
0 : "NORM",
1 : "NORM",
2 : "BUSY",
3 : "FULL"
}
 
CHANNELS1 = [
{'name':'CH1','ip':'25.58.210.138','tcp_port':13001,'udp_port':14001,'state':STATE_NONE,},
{'name':'CH2','ip':'25.58.210.138','tcp_port':13002,'udp_port':14002,'state':STATE_NONE,},
{'name':'CH3','ip':'25.58.210.138','tcp_port':13003,'udp_port':14003,'state':STATE_NONE,},
{'name':'CH4','ip':'25.58.210.138','tcp_port':13004,'udp_port':14004,'state':STATE_NONE,},
{'name':'CH5','ip':'25.58.210.138','tcp_port':13010,'udp_port':14010,'state':STATE_NONE,},
]
CHANNELS2 = [
{'name':'CH1','ip':'25.36.79.14','tcp_port':13001,'udp_port':14001,'state':STATE_NONE,},
{'name':'CH2','ip':'25.36.79.14','tcp_port':13002,'udp_port':14002,'state':STATE_NONE,},
{'name':'CH3','ip':'25.36.79.14','tcp_port':13003,'udp_port':14003,'state':STATE_NONE,},
{'name':'CH4','ip':'25.36.79.14','tcp_port':13004,'udp_port':14004,'state':STATE_NONE,},
{'name':'CH5','ip':'25.36.79.14','tcp_port':13010,'udp_port':14010,'state':STATE_NONE,},
]
MARK1 = { 'ip' : '25.58.210.138', 'tcp_port' : 13001, 'mark' : '120.tga', 'symbol_path' : '120', }
AUTH1 = {'ip':'25.58.210.138','port':11002, }
NAME1 = { 'name' : 'Metins3'}
MARK2 = { 'ip' : '25.36.79.14', 'tcp_port' : 13001, 'mark' : '120.tga', 'symbol_path' : '120', }
AUTH2 = {'ip':'25.36.79.14','port':11002, }
NAME2 = { 'name' : 'CasidieMT2'}
 
REGION0_ORDER_LIST = [
(NAME1, AUTH1, MARK1, CHANNELS1),
(NAME2, AUTH2, MARK2, CHANNELS2),
]
NEW_REGION0, NEW_REGION0_AUTH_SERVER_DICT, NEW_MARKADDR_DICT = BuildServerList(REGION0_ORDER_LIST)
NEW_REGION_NAME_DICT = {0 : 'POLAND',}
NEW_REGION_AUTH_SERVER_DICT = {0 : NEW_REGION0_AUTH_SERVER_DICT,}
NEW_REGION_DICT = {0 : NEW_REGION0,}
 
MARKADDR_DICT = NEW_MARKADDR_DICT
REGION_DICT = NEW_REGION_DICT
REGION_NAME_DICT = NEW_REGION_NAME_DICT
REGION_AUTH_SERVER_DICT = NEW_REGION_AUTH_SERVER_DICT
 
TESTADDR = { 'ip' : '25.58.210.138', 'tcp_port' : 50000, 'udp_port' : 50000, }

Opublikowano

Gotowa maszyna czy sam wgrywałeś pliczki? Bo z tego co pamiętam jakiś błąd był na gotowej maszynie ;) rooty dla Ciebie to jeden pies czy dasz z końcówką 100 czy też normalną ;p i bez lanchuera hamachi powinien Ci się odpalić klient. Miedzy innymi dorzuć syser i sprawdź porty bo coś mi się wydaje że były inne niż masz w rotach ;)

Opublikowano

­

 

Gotowa maszyna czy sam wgrywałeś pliczki? Bo z tego co pamiętam jakiś błąd był na gotowej maszynie ;) rooty dla Ciebie to jeden pies czy dasz z końcówką 100 czy też normalną ;p i bez lanchuera hamachi powinien Ci się odpalić klient. Miedzy innymi dorzuć syser i sprawdź porty bo coś mi się wydaje że były inne niż masz w rotach ;)

Nie masz bladego pojęcia jak działa hamachi ?

 

@topic

Daj syserr Auth i ch1

channele się uruchamiają ? wpisz ps w konsoli

 

Ew. jak klient nie jest powiązany z plikami , sprawdź jakie porty są na serwerze.

 

Jak logujesz się na hamachi to zawsze z końcówką .100 , dla innych z normalną. Jeżeli to game 40k , to nie wejdzie nikt na serwer, poza Tobą. launcher sury jest na 34k

Opublikowano

@flyby
Na gotowej maszynie. syser:

0809 01:35:25893 :: Cannot open pack index file! pack/metin2_patch_halloween

@1361622928-U485574.pngGTFO™

Auth:

 

SYSERR: Aug  8 23:55:23 :: hupsig: SIGHUP, SIGINT, SIGTERM signal has been received. shutting down.
SYSERR: Aug  9 00:20:45 :: ChildLoop: AsyncSQL: query failed: Table 'account.string' doesn't exist (query: SELECT name, text FROM string errno: 1146)
SYSERR: Aug  9 00:20:45 :: ChildLoop: AsyncSQL: query failed: Incorrect information in file: './log/bootlog.frm' (query: INSERT INTO bootlog (time, hostname, channel) VALUES(NOW(), 'auth', 1) errno: 1033)
SYSERR: Aug  9 00:35:38 :: socket_bind: bind: Address already in use
SYSERR: Aug  9 00:35:38 :: ChildLoop: AsyncSQL: query failed: Table 'account.string' doesn't exist (query: SELECT name, text FROM string errno: 1146)
SYSERR: Aug  9 00:35:38 :: ChildLoop: AsyncSQL::ChildLoop : mysql_query error: Incorrect information in file: './log/bootlog.frm':
query: INSERT INTO bootlog (time, hostname, channel) VALUES(NOW(), 'auth', 1)
SYSERR: Aug  9 01:05:12 :: socket_bind: bind: Address already in use
Opublikowano

­Napraw tabelki i zresetuj serwer. Co do klienta,  nie może otworzyć Ci Patcha z halloween , albo jest uszkodzony.

Opublikowano

 

@flyby

Na gotowej maszynie. syser:

0809 01:35:25893 :: Cannot open pack index file! pack/metin2_patch_halloween

@1361622928-U485574.pngGTFO™

Auth:

SYSERR: Aug  8 23:55:23 :: hupsig: SIGHUP, SIGINT, SIGTERM signal has been received. shutting down.
SYSERR: Aug  9 00:20:45 :: ChildLoop: AsyncSQL: query failed: Table 'account.string' doesn't exist (query: SELECT name, text FROM string errno: 1146)
SYSERR: Aug  9 00:20:45 :: ChildLoop: AsyncSQL: query failed: Incorrect information in file: './log/bootlog.frm' (query: INSERT INTO bootlog (time, hostname, channel) VALUES(NOW(), 'auth', 1) errno: 1033)
SYSERR: Aug  9 00:35:38 :: socket_bind: bind: Address already in use
SYSERR: Aug  9 00:35:38 :: ChildLoop: AsyncSQL: query failed: Table 'account.string' doesn't exist (query: SELECT name, text FROM string errno: 1146)
SYSERR: Aug  9 00:35:38 :: ChildLoop: AsyncSQL::ChildLoop : mysql_query error: Incorrect information in file: './log/bootlog.frm':
query: INSERT INTO bootlog (time, hostname, channel) VALUES(NOW(), 'auth', 1)
SYSERR: Aug  9 01:05:12 :: socket_bind: bind: Address already in use

Wgraj pliczki sam na maszyne terenza zajmuje 5 minut ;) co do klienta tak jak kolega up nie może odczytać pliku halowen ;p

Zarchiwizowany

Ten temat przebywa obecnie w archiwum. Dodawanie nowych odpowiedzi zostało zablokowane.

×
×
  • Dodaj nową pozycję...